Pakistan's Existing Urban Transport Policies
pixel

Key Issues Addressed

  • Rapid growth in population and increasing congestion. 

  • Road encroachment by stalls and parked vehicles.

  • Inefficient use of road space. 

  • Inadequate bus services. 

  • Low fares of bus services. 

  • Lack of modern inter-city bus services. 

  • Air pollution. 

 

Recommended Policies
  • Privatize urban bus service. 
  • Deregulate private bus operations. 
  • Adopt traffic management measures such as parking fees.
  • Implement traffic engineering measures to improve efficient use of road space.
